- May 06, 2022 · 3 years agoYes, you can turn off Google Authenticator in Coinbase for your cryptocurrency transactions. However, it is important to note that disabling this security feature may increase the risk of unauthorized access to your account. If you still want to proceed, here's how you can do it: 1. Log in to your Coinbase account. 2. Go to the Security Settings. 3. Find the Google Authenticator option and click on it. 4. Disable the option by following the prompts. Keep in mind that it's always recommended to have an additional layer of security for your cryptocurrency transactions.
